As the restaurant advertises, they DO take their food seriously. Arrived around 10:15am or so, which wasn’t too crowded. My family and friend left full and happy. Quality food for great prices. They served lunch before 11:00am too.

When I asked if the corned beef is "shredded", the server immediately replied, "Everything is homemade. It's not canned." I thought, "Whoa, that's real pride for the food right there!"

The servers were friendly and very attentive, always asking if customers need coffee refills. They worked fast, so fast that one server dropped a fork and another dropped garnish. I would probably do the same, if I were serving like 6-8 tables. Still, they get 5 stars for customer service!

The corned beef and hash, with scrambled eggs was delicious. The beef had crispy edges and was not salty. It was definitely HOMEMADE.

My mother’s customized omelette (spinach, mushroom, and tomato) and oatmeal was also good. That oatmeal was probably the best I’ve had at a restaurant! Texture and flavor was just right. The server asked if she wanted brown sugar too.

Both breakfast dishes come with toast, and the server asks if we want butter on it. Again, love the attentiveness!

My father had a steak and cheese sub with french fries. He enjoyed it, as the steak was tender and not dry. All of us tried the french fries, which were crispy and fluffy on the inside, unsalted. When the sides are just as good as the main part of the meal, that means the cook or chef takes pride in his/her food.

I have been wanting to try this place for awhile now and this morning I finally got the chance. My daughter is down this weekend from college but she is working all day. I wanted to squeeze a little time in with her and I knew she wouldn't turn down a breakfast out.

The Gem is located in a nondescript shopping plaza off of 441 in Margate. It's across from the field that Margate uses to host festivals, concerts, and food truck invasions.

The interior of the restaurant is very small but nicely decorated. I was worried about having to wait but we came on a Saturday morning at 9 AM but we did not have any problems. They are closed Sunday and Monday.

We were instantly greeted, seated, and brought coffee which we both sincerely appreciated. The coffee was on the weak side but I subscribe to the theory that any coffee is good coffee.

We decided to start with the cinnamon roll that stars in so many people's reviews. This is not Pillsbury from a can. It is huge, soft, and drowning in icing. Whatever progress I made with the Lean Cuisine and running this week was instantly undone but it was worth it.

For breakfast we both had the French Toast, bacon, my daughter had eggs and I had the home fries. Everything was fantastic. We ended up ordering way too much food especially after that cinnamon roll but we just boxed the leftovers. The bill was $30 and we had a ton of food.
